 Regent Seven Seas Mariner Ship Profile
• Date Launched: 03/22/2001
• Registry: France
• Officers: French/European
• Crew: International
• Complement: 445
• Gross Tons: 50000.0
• Length (ft.): 709
• Beam (ft.): 93
• Passengers: 700
• Stability Rating: Excellent
• Dinner Seatings: 1
• Cuisine: International
• Dress Code: Traditional
• Room Service: Yes
• Tipping: Included in cruise fare.
• Outdoor Pools: 1
• Indoor Pools: 0
• Jacuzzis: 3
• Fitness Center: Yes
• Spa: Yes
• Beauty Salon: Yes
• Showroom: Yes
• Bars/Lounges: 6
• Casino: Yes
• Shops: Yes
• Library: Yes
• Child Program: No
• Self-service Laundry: Yes
• Elevators: 3
• Suites: 324
• Outside Doubles: 0
• Inside Doubles: 0
• Singles Cabins: 0
• Singles Surcharge: 200%
• Verandah Cabins: 0

The Mariner caters to only 700 guests, making her one of the most spacious cruise ships in the world. She offers the luxury of single, open-seating dining in four distinctive restaurants featuring the finest cuisine afloat. In fact, chefs of the famed Cordon Bleu of Paris, the most prestigious culinary authority in the world, assist in the direction of one of the Mariner's restaurants. And in the six-star tradition of Regent Seven Seas, the Mariner provides the highest level of personal service, with a staff to guest ratio of 1:1.6.

Complimentary pouring wines at dinner, complimentary in-suite bar set-up and a no-tipping policy are just a few of the inclusive Regent Seven Seas Cruises features which further differentiate the Mariner from the usual cruise offerings. A sparkling entertainment program with celebrity guest appearances, a computer equipped Internet Cafe, bridge instruction, dance hosts, a state-of-the-art Judith Jackson Spa and an exclusive new Cordon Bleu Classe Culinaire workshop at sea provide an extraordinary breadth of activities and entertainments for guests.
